LAGARDE ET MICHARD "Les Siècles".
A complete panorama of French literature, from the Middle Ages to
the 20th Century, in six volumes.This collection has proven itself as an
important reference for all who wish to learn and increase their knowledge
of French literature. The new edition of this collection (1997) approaches
literature from a thematic angle, and maintains the important aspects that
have made it famous; a chronological presentation of the authors and their
works, complemented by well chosen excerpts.

HT0868 - LA LITTÉRATURE FRANÇAISE DE A À Z $29.95
F. Aguettaz, C. Eterstein. Softcover. 479 pp. ISBN:9782218746215
Entries in alphabetical order in the following five categories: authors, works, important or symbolic figures, history of literature, or literary terms are found in this volume. It also contains a chronological table listing important authors and literary movements. This is an indispensable tool for students or anyone interested in French literature.

SE0001 - DICTIONNAIRE DES ÉCRIVAINS FRANÇAIS $39.95
Jean Malignon, 1997 edition, 658 pp, Softcover, 2 Volumes.
This well illustrated dictionary contains the biographies and literary productions of 280 French authors dating from the medieval times through authors born in the early 20th century. A chart at the end of the book gives a chronological overview of the most important historic events, significant literary works and cultural occurrences during this time span which makes it an essential reference for students or teachers of French literature.
